Output ef45a4d85f1b626f5005c34d2c929e0746bb3452fbfd5aadae1812d57799d7ec:0

value
300000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81d307a0d93954a0d69a6c8002d129119d274fb4 OP_EQUAL
address
3DXTttznEZrwBLsvkL15NVMX7RJZBNUxdC
transaction
ef45a4d85f1b626f5005c34d2c929e0746bb3452fbfd5aadae1812d57799d7ec
confirmations
336055
spent
true